LSA-1387
Fragmentary base for statue of Maxentius, emperor. Rome, Forum. 306 - 312
PROVENANCE AND LOCATION
City:
Roma
Province:
Roma
Region:
Rome (including Ostia and Portus)
Details:
Roman Forum, found in Basilica Iulia towards the clivus Capitolinus
Current Location:
Roman Forum, in the basilica Iulia, inv. no. 12450
